we went for lunch as a result of a local recommendation. There were only locals here so we knew it would be good value authentic food. We had fresh crab and shrimp...all very delicious, followed by fish hot pot. i can;t remember what we paid, but i know it was very reasonable

This restaurant is a favorite of the locals that serves a fusion of Vietnamese and Chinese dishes. The waiters and waitresses may not speak English, but you can still order by pointing at the pictures on their menu. Didn't like all the food. What I did like was very good. Great food in a packed restaurant with a huge choice. Snails, testicles, crocodile, chips, chicken, crab, beef, lobster, porridge. All very fresh. Some still swimming when you order it.
